The charm of cafe cultureCafé culture is a unique and fascinating cultural phenomenon that revolves around savoring a strong coffee and enjoying a unique coffee moment. In this fast-paced, stressful society, people are eager to find a place to relax and relieve stress. Cafés provide such an ideal space where people can slow down, enjoy delicious coffee and a peaceful and tranquil atmosphere. Rich taste: Selected high-quality ingredientsAs a beverage that pursues the perfect combination of quality and taste, coffee needs to use high-quality raw materials to show its best flavor. Therefore, in the eyes of professional operators, choosing high-quality and fresh coffee beans is crucial. They usually purchase a variety of types and styles from different origins, but all have unique flavor characteristics and are recognized by certification agencies or have good reputations from the public. Enjoy a unique coffee moment: diverse coffee cultureIn a coffee shop, people can enjoy a unique coffee time. Whether it is tasting a cup of rich and mellow Italian espresso or immersing in soft music and chatting with friends, people can feel a unique and pleasant experience. In addition, different countries and regions have their own unique coffee culture. For example, in Italy, people like to sit in an open-air seat and slowly savor the fragrant and rich cappuccino in their hands; while in Japan, delicate and complex latte art with artistic decorative patterns and patterns is popular. Comfortable and pleasant: creating a warm atmosphereIn addition to delicious coffee, comfort is also an important factor that attracts customers to enjoy a unique time. Many cafes focus on creating a warm and elegant environment where people can relax. Comfortable seats, soft lighting, appropriate music and carefully arranged decorations can all bring customers a sense of peace and tranquility. Social and cultural: the unique way of communication in a cafeA coffee shop is not only a place for people to enjoy delicious coffee, but also a place for social and cultural exchanges. Here, people can meet with friends, conduct business negotiations, or read books alone. In addition, various themed activities are held during certain time periods, such as music performances, art exhibitions, etc. These activities not only provide customers with more choices and experience opportunities, but also bring them more colorful and meaningful coffee time. ConclusionIn short, in the fast-paced and stressful modern society, coffee shop culture has become a place where many people seek to relax and enjoy a unique time. The rich taste of coffee made from high-quality ingredients, the diverse coffee culture, the comfortable environment, and the social and cultural exchanges have made coffee shops a unique and charming place. Whether you are looking for tranquility and relaxation, or pursuing taste and enjoyment, coffee shops can satisfy people's yearning for a better life. |
